This postcode forms a relatively safe pocket compared with the surrounding streets. Neighbouring areas record much higher crime levels, even though this postcode itself remains comparatively low-crime.
The overall crime rate in the area around Sherwood Road (SK17 9EU) in the last 12 months was 65.5 per 1,000 residents and was 68.8% lower than the Buxton Central average (209.8 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 13 offences recorded. The least common crime was Drugs with 1 case , up 100.0% compared to 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Drugs 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Other theft ( -50.0%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 13 (≈ 47.3 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-38.1%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-30.5%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Sherwood Road (SK17 9EU), the main crime hotspot is near Welbeck Avenue. Police recorded 13 crimes here, including 10 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
